Phone lookup services are online platforms designed to help users search for information related to a specific phone number. They provide various data such as the owner's name, address, and sometimes additional information like social media profiles.
These services aggregate data from public records, social media sites, and user-generated content. When you enter a phone number into the search bar, they pull up available information linked to that number.
One of the primary benefits is the ability to identify unknown callers. If you've ever received a call from a random number and felt uneasy, a phone lookup could ease your mind.
If you're in sales or networking, verifying contact details can save you time and effort in reaching potential clients.
Have you ever lost touch with someone? A quick phone lookup might provide the leads needed to reconnect.
Phone lookup services can help identify scam calls by revealing the owner behind suspicious numbers.
While there are many advantages, there are also significant drawbacks worth considering.
Using these services raises questions about privacy—your information may be exposed without your consent.
Not all lookup services provide accurate data; some information may be outdated or incorrect.
Some top phone lookup websites operate on a subscription model, which can add up financially if used frequently.
Certain lookup tools might not have access to comprehensive databases leading to incomplete searches.
